Inside Wall Street’s Complex, Shameful, and Often Confidential Battle with #MeToo

Vanity Fair (02/27/2018)
  • Current and former women in finance (banking, sales & trading) recount workplace sexual harassment they’ve experienced.
  • Allegations include pornography left on their desks, obscene sexual language/propositions, and male colleagues simulating sexual acts on them.
  • Most didn’t report behavior out of fear of being labelled “complainers” and derailing careers.
  • “No matter the allegations, managers tended to support one another”.
  • While legal settlements and transformations from private partnerships into public entities forced management to crack down, many women complain that harassment has become more subtle.
